What is a Call Center?

Before diving into the job opportunities, it’s essential to understand what a call center is. A call center is a physical or virtual space where individuals receive and make calls on behalf of a company. These calls could be related to customer service, sales, tech support, and more. The employees who work at call centers are called customer service representatives, and they play a significant role in the success of the company.

Types of Call Centers

There are various types of call centers, and each offers its unique job opportunities. Some of the primary categories include:

Call Center Type Description
Inbound Call Center Receives incoming calls from customers and provides support or answers queries
Outbound Call Center Makes calls to potential customers to promote or sell products or services
Blended Call Center A mix of both inbound and outbound call center activities.

1. What are the qualifications required for call center jobs in Connecticut?

Most call center jobs require a high school diploma or equivalent, and some may require a college degree. However, hiring managers are more focused on an individual’s communication skills, computer proficiency, and ability to work well in a team.

2. How much does a call center agent earn in Connecticut?

The salary for a call center agent in Connecticut varies based on experience, company, and location. According to Indeed, the average salary for a call center agent in Connecticut is $17.73 per hour.

3. What is the work environment in call centers?

Call centers are fast-paced and dynamic work environments. Employees are required to work in shifts, and there is a high volume of calls that they have to handle every day. However, companies offer fun and exciting workspaces to help employees relax and stay motivated.

4. What is the hiring process for a call center job?

The hiring process for a call center job in Connecticut typically involves an online application or an in-person interview. Some companies may require candidates to complete a skills assessment test to measure their communication, computer, and problem-solving skills.

5. What benefits do call center employees receive?

Most call center companies in Connecticut offer employee benefits such as healthcare insurance, vacation time, retirement plans, and tuition reimbursement.

6. What is the job outlook for the call center industry in Connecticut?

The job outlook for the call center industry in Connecticut is positive, with continued growth expected due to the state’s business-friendly environment and growing economy.

7. What skills are required to succeed in a call center job?

Some of the essential skills required to succeed in a call center job include excellent communication skills, the ability to multitask, problem-solving skills, and customer service expertise.
